-
Take a look at https://github.com/taiki-e/cargo-llvm-cov, hopefully will be less manual than what we're doing now!
Also look at https://github.com/taiki-e/coverage-helper, and see if we can run tests…
-
In my workflow, this succeeds, and the expected results are uploaded into our deepsource tracker. (https://github.com/taiki-e/cargo-llvm-cov/issues/375 still happens; I'll see if I can dig up some det…
-
Code coverage is collected by [collect_coverage.rs](https://github.com/bazelbuild/rules_rust/blob/main/util/collect_coverage/collect_coverage.rs). This binary invokes `llvm_profdata` and `llvm_cov`, w…
-
### Description of the bug:
Hello Everyone,
Starting with Bazel 7.2.1 it's no longer possible to generate c++ code coverage using a hermetic Clang toolchain. I am using pw_toolchain_bazel to g…
-
#### Description
This issue occurs with numerous tests ran within a suite of 415 other tests. The vast majority of these tests are of the same complexity as the test shown below (i.e.: simple methods…
-
The text and the html report for my project https://github.com/jendrikw/clearurls show that one line in rules.rs is missing coverage, but I can't find it. I tried `--show-missing-lines`, but that did …
-
I really like the `--no-clean` flag since it makes incremental re-run of tests much faster. However, it eventually gets slower and slower since there are tons of profraw files generated.
In practic…
-
LLVM clang also understands the gcc options for enabling coverage collection (e.g. `--coverage` and `-fprofile-arcs -ftest-coverage`). But - in that compatibility mode - llvm targets a certain gcc/gco…
-
I got Node.js' C++ coverage working again last night. For future reference, if someone is trying to use gcovr to create a coverage report for codecov, and they switch their compiler to clang from gcc …
-
https://github.com/taiki-e/cargo-llvm-cov
https://github.com/mozilla/grcov